Cutting Through the Smoke

Most operators parade a welcome package like it’s the holy grail, but anyone who’s stared at a spreadsheet long enough knows it’s just a numbers game. The “best live casino welcome bonus australia” claim is a Trojan horse – you think you’re getting a gift, you’re actually signing up for a treadmill of wagering requirements.

The best bank transfer casino no deposit bonus australia is a myth wrapped in clever copywriting

Take Bet365 for example. Their live dealer splash looks shiny, yet the bonus is capped at a modest 100% match, and the fine print demands a 30x rollover on the deposit amount. In practice that means a 200 AUD stake must churn out 6 000 AUD before you can touch any winnings. The odds of that happening on a game that spins slower than a lazy kangaroo are, frankly, slim.

Math That Doesn’t Lie

Every welcome bonus can be reduced to a simple equation: Bonus value minus wagering requirement multiplied by the house edge equals your net expectation. Plug in the numbers for a typical 100 AUD deposit with a 150% match, a 20x rollover, and a 0.5% house edge, and you end up with a projected loss of roughly 5 AUD once you clear the conditions.

What You Should Really Look For

  • Low wagering multipliers – anything under 10x is practically a gift, but those are rarer than a cold day in the Outback.
  • Reasonable stake limits on bonus funds – caps above 2 AUD per spin usually indicate the operator wants you to lose fast.
  • Clear, concise terms – if the T&C read like a novel, expect hidden clauses that will trip you up later.
